Offline profile
The offline profile lets you use the device without 
connecting to the wireless network. When you activate 
the offline profile, the connection to the wireless network 
is turned off, as indicated by 
 in the signal strength 
indicator area. All wireless phone signals to and from the 
device are prevented. If you try to send messages, they are 
placed in the outbox to be sent later.
When the offline profile is active, you can use your device 
without a (U)SIM card.
 Important: In the offline profile you cannot make or 
receive any calls, or use other features that require cellular 
network coverage. Calls may still be possible to the official 
emergency number programmed into your device. To make 
calls, you must first activate the phone function by 
changing profiles. If the device has been locked, enter the 
lock code.
When you have activated the offline profile, you can still 
use the wireless LAN (if available), for example, to read 
your e-mail or browse on the internet. Remember to 
comply with any applicable safety requirements when 
establishing and using a wireless LAN connection. See 
‘Wireless LAN’, p. 87.
To exit the offline profile, press 
, and select another 
profile. The device reenables wireless transmissions 
(providing there is sufficient signal strength). If a 
Bluetooth connectivity is activated before using the offline 
profile, it is deactivated. A Bluetooth connectivity is 
automatically reactivated after you exit the offline profile. 
See ‘Settings’, p. 89.
